#d6e7e3 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d6e7e3 is composed of 83.9% red, 90.6% green and 89%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 7.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 1.7%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 165.9 degrees, a saturation of 26.2% and a lightness of 87.3%. #d6e7e3 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#adcfc7. Closest websafe color is: #ccffcc.

#d6e7e3 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d6e7e3 has RGB values of R:214, G:231, B:227 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0, Y:0.02, K:0.09. Its decimal value is 14084067.
